Borland C++ Builder FAQ
составлен по материалам форума на sources.ru

Составители: OlegGG, KAV, kenai



Как определить тактовую частоту процессора?
Автор: KAV
Исходная ссылка:

double CPUSpeed(void) 
  { 
    DWORD dwTimerHi, dwTimerLo; 
    asm
     { 
        DW 0x310F 
        mov dwTimerLo, EAX 
        mov dwTimerHi, EDX 
      } 
    Sleep (500); 
    asm
     { 
        DW 0x310F 
        sub EAX, dwTimerLo 
        sub EDX, dwTimerHi 
        mov dwTimerLo, EAX 
        mov dwTimerHi, EDX 
     } 
    return dwTimerLo/(1000.0*500); 
  }


Содержание
City 3D - Карта Ангарска со справочником организаций
Hosted by uCoz